It is with profound sadness that the family of Willard Lawrence announce his passing on April 7, 2026, at the age of 79. Willard was born in Isle aux Morts, Newfoundland, on December 26, 1946, the oldest of 17 children.

Willard leaves to mourn Fay, his wife of 58 years, their children, Shelley (Eddie) and Bonnie (Corey) and grandchildren Bradley, Mathew (Adrienne), Gabriella (Charles), Zachary, Taylor (Tristan) and Brooklynn (Samantha) and Great Granddaughter Reese. Siblings: Louise (Phil), Bonnetta (Wes), Julie, Danny (Liz), Ann (Nelson), Coreen (Kevin), Perry (Susan), Maisie (Percy), Dean (Norma), Marilyn (Brad), Shaunna (Tony), Bobby, Scott (Sandra), Tracy (Darren) and sisters-in-laws Hildred (Dwight), Helen (Carl), Wanda, brother in law Boyce and many nieces and Nephews.

He was predeceased by his daughter Cathy, parents, Daniel and Gladys, baby sister Martha, brothers Raymond and Gordon, father and mother-in-law Basil and Margaret Croscup, sister-in-law Brenda and brother-in-law Don.

In lieu of flowers, donations can be made in Willard’s name to: The Palliative Care Unit at St. Paul’s Hospital in Saskatoon or a charity of your choice.

Willard's Funeral Service will begin at 11:00 a.m. on Monday, April 13, 2026, at Mayfair United Church, 902 33rd Street West, Saskatoon, SK. If you are unable to attend, Mayfair Church will provide a livestream link in the coming days.
